摘要
目的:建立HPLC法同时测定草珊瑚药材中反丁烯二酸、新绿原酸、绿原酸、隐绿原酸、异嗪皮啶、落新妇苷、迷迭香酸含量。方法:采用Agilent Zorbax Eclipse XDB-C18色谱柱(250 mm×4.6 mm,5μm),流动相A为乙腈-甲醇(1∶9),流动相B为0.5%的甲酸水溶液,梯度洗脱(0~20 min,20%A;20~30 mim,20%A→30%A;30~60 min,30%A),流速为0.8mL·min–1,检测波长为228 nm(检测反丁烯二酸)、344 nm(检测新绿原酸、绿原酸、隐绿原酸、异嗪皮啶、落新妇苷、迷迭香酸),柱温为40℃。结果:反丁烯二酸、新绿原酸、绿原酸、隐绿原酸、异嗪皮啶、落新妇苷、迷迭香酸浓度分别在24.12~180.90、1.01~101.00、1.75~175.04、2.19~219.20、1.27~127.20、1.57~157.08、2.93~193.28μg·mL-1范围内与峰面积呈良好的线性关系,平均加样回收率(n=6)均在93.92%~103.0%范围内,RSD均小于3.0%。结论:该方法准确,灵敏度高,重复性好,适用于草珊瑚药材中7个有效成分的含量测定。
Objective : To develop an HPLC method for simultaneous determination of seven main bioactive constitu- ents including fumaric acid, neochlorogenic acid, chlorogenic acid, cryptochlorogenin acid, isofraxidin, astilbin, rosmarinic acid in the whole plant of Sarcandra glabra (Thunb.) Nakai. Methods: An Agilent Zorbax Eclipse XDB -C18 column (250 mm×4. 6 ram, 5 μm) was adopted and the column temperature was at 40 ℃. The mobile phase consisted of a water solution containing 0.5% formic acid and acetonitrile - methanol ( 1 : 9) in gradient mode [ 0 -20 min ,20% acetonitrile - methanol ( 1:9 ) ;20 - 30 mira, 20%→30% acetonitrile - methanol ( 1:9 ) ;30 -60 min ,30% acetonitrile -methanol (1: 9)], the flow rate was 0. 8 mL . min-1 ,the detection wavelength was set at 228 nm for detecting fumaric acid and 344 nm for detecting neochlorogenic acid, chlorogenic acid, cryptochloro- genin acid, isofraxidin, astilbin, and rosmarinic acid. Results: The good linearity with peak areas was achieved in the range of 24. 12 - 180.90μg . mL-1 for fumaric acid, 1.01 - 101.00 μg . mL-1 for neochlorogenic acid, 1.75 - 175.04 μg . mL-1 for chlorogenic acid, 2. 19 - 219.20 μg . mL-1 for cryptochlorogenin acid, 1.27 - 127.20μg. mL-1 for isofraxidin, 1.57 - 157.08 μg . mL-1 for astilbin, 2. 93 - 193.2μg . mL-lfor rosmarinic acid. The average recoveries( n = 6) were 93.92% - 103.0% with RSD less than 3.0%. Conclusion: The meth- od developed is accurate, sensitive, reproducible, which can be used for the determination of the seven bioactive constituents in the whole plant of S. glabra.
